Coderedcms: A Powerful Content Management System for Web Development

A brief introduction to the project:


Coderedcms is an open-source content management system (CMS) developed by CodeRed Corporation. It is designed to simplify the process of creating, managing, and updating websites. Coderedcms provides developers and designers with a user-friendly interface, powerful features, and a flexible architecture that enables the creation of highly customized websites. This CMS is built on the Ruby on Rails framework and follows best practices in web development. With its comprehensive set of functionalities, Coderedcms is a valuable tool for businesses, organizations, and individuals looking to establish a strong online presence.

Mention the significance and relevance of the project:
In today's digital age, having an effective online presence is crucial for businesses. A content management system like Coderedcms allows users to easily create and manage their websites without requiring extensive knowledge of coding or web development. This means that businesses can focus on their core operations while still having an attractive and functional website. Additionally, Coderedcms provides a range of features that help optimize websites for search engines, thereby increasing their visibility and attracting more organic traffic.

Project Overview:


Coderedcms aims to provide a comprehensive solution for website creation and management. Its primary goal is to simplify the process of website development by offering a user-friendly interface and a wide range of customizable templates and themes. The CMS addresses the need for businesses and individuals to have an online presence that accurately represents their brand and engages their target audience. The target audience for Coderedcms includes businesses of all sizes, independent developers, designers, and individuals looking to create professional websites.

Project Features:


- User-friendly Interface: Coderedcms offers a simple and intuitive interface, allowing users to easily manage their website content, design, and settings.
- Extensive Customization: Users can choose from a variety of pre-designed templates and themes or create their own custom designs. They can also customize the layout, colors, typography, and other visual elements of their websites.
- Content Management: Coderedcms provides a robust content management system, allowing users to create and organize their website's content in a structured manner. Users can create pages, blog posts, image galleries, and more.
- SEO Optimization: Coderedcms includes built-in tools for search engine optimization. Users can optimize their website's meta tags, URLs, keywords, and other SEO elements to improve their search engine rankings.
- E-commerce Integration: The CMS offers seamless integration with popular e-commerce platforms, enabling users to set up online stores and manage product listings, inventory, payments, and orders.
- Multilingual Support: Coderedcms supports multiple languages, allowing users to create websites that cater to diverse audiences.
- Responsive Design: Websites created with Coderedcms are automatically optimized for different devices and screen sizes, ensuring an optimal user experience across desktops, tablets, and mobile devices.
- Social Media Integration: The CMS provides integrations with popular social media platforms, enabling users to easily share their website content and engage with their audience on social networks.
- Analytics and Reporting: Coderedcms offers built-in analytics and reporting tools, allowing users to track website performance, visitor demographics, and other key metrics.
- Scalability and Performance: The CMS is designed to handle websites of all sizes, from small business websites to large-scale enterprise applications. It is built on a scalable architecture that ensures high performance and stability.

Technology Stack:


Coderedcms is built on the Ruby on Rails framework, which is known for its scalability, performance, and ease of development. The CMS leverages the MVC (Model-View-Controller) architectural pattern, which separates the application logic from the presentation layer. This allows for easier code maintenance, testing, and extensibility. Coderedcms also utilizes HTML, CSS, and JavaScript for front-end development. Additionally, the CMS incorporates various libraries, frameworks, and tools, including PostgreSQL for database management, jQuery for enhanced interactivity, and Bootstrap for responsive design.

Project Structure and Architecture:


The architecture of Coderedcms follows a modular structure, allowing for easy customization and extension. The CMS comprises several components, including the core engine, which handles core functionalities such as content management, user management, and template rendering. It also includes modules for e-commerce, blog management, media management, and SEO optimization. These components interact with each other through defined APIs and hooks, ensuring seamless integration and extensibility. Coderedcms follows best practices in web development, such as code separation, modular design, and test-driven development.

Contribution Guidelines:


Coderedcms is an open-source project, and contributions from the community are highly encouraged. Developers can contribute to the project by submitting bug reports, feature requests, or code contributions through the GitHub repository. The project has specific guidelines for submitting issues and pull requests, including code formatting standards, documentation requirements, and a code of conduct. The community actively reviews and accepts contributions, ensuring the continuous improvement and evolution of the CMS.



Subscribe to Project Scouts

Don’t miss out on the latest projects. Subscribe now to gain access to email notifications.
tim@projectscouts.com
Subscribe